DESCRIPTION OF WORK: The work consists of rehabilitation of the South Jetty at Palm Beach Harbor. Rehabilitation will require substantial moving and manipulation of both new and existing stones to obtain the required interlocking within the tolerances provided. Mobilization of equipment and the construction necessary to repair the jetty must be water-based and require the use of marine construction methods and equipment. Work on top of the jetty will be permitted. Land-based access to the project site will not be permitted. Rehabilitation also consists of concrete repairs to the South Jetty at Palm Beach Harbor as indicated on the drawings. Prior to work on the jetty, conduct a pre-construction benthic community survey on the jetty structure and any adjacent submerged areas that may be impacted by the Contractors operations. Complete any coral relocations required as a result of the benthic survey prior to jetty work. Field personnel conducting coral survey and transplantation activities must either be qualified relocation contractors by the Florida Fish and Wildlife Conservation Commission or must provide documentation of having successfully conducted relocation of corals in Florida. The project will have an estimated period of performance of 330 calendar days after receipt of the Notice to Proceed (NTP).
